Abstract
The response of a cascade of series tuned circuits to an impulse is mathematically determined. The peak value of this response is examined and found to be approximately E=SG(ω2 -ω1 )/2 where S=impulse strength, G=network gain at the resonant frequency ω, and (ω2 -ω1 ) is the bandwidth at 0.707 down on the voltage characteristic. This peak value is relatively independent of the number of tuned circuits when 5<n<Q/2 where n=number of tuned circuits and Q=ωL/R.
